From 333fe22d1d803f45c40b6ae1b79136bd13a23355 Mon Sep 17 00:00:00 2001
From: =?UTF-8?q?Jesper=20=C3=96qvist?= <jesper.oqvist@cs.lth.se>
Date: Thu, 22 Mar 2018 13:38:12 +0100
Subject: [PATCH] Skip empty implements list

---
 src/app/type-details.component.html |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)

diff --git a/src/app/type-details.component.html b/src/app/type-details.component.html
index dd431b9..bebc8c6 100644
--- a/src/app/type-details.component.html
+++ b/src/app/type-details.component.html
@@ -1,7 +1,7 @@
 <div *ngIf="type">
   <h2>{{type.kind}} {{type.name}}</h2>
   <p *ngIf="type.superclass">extends <type-ref [type]="type.superclass"></type-ref>
-  <ng-container *ngIf="type.superinterfaces">implements <ng-container *ngFor="let iface of type.superinterfaces; let isLast = last"><type-ref [type]="iface"></type-ref><div *ngIf="!isLast" class="sep">, </div></ng-container></ng-container>
+  <ng-container *ngIf="type.superinterfaces.length > 0">implements <ng-container *ngFor="let iface of type.superinterfaces; let isLast = last"><type-ref [type]="iface"></type-ref><div *ngIf="!isLast" class="sep">, </div></ng-container></ng-container>
   </p>
   <p>
   <ng-container *ngIf="type.subtypes">Direct subtypes: <ng-container *ngFor="let subtype of type.subtypes; let isLast = last"><type-ref [type]="subtype"></type-ref><div *ngIf="!isLast" class="sep">, </div></ng-container></ng-container>
-- 
GitLab